MICROWAVE-ASSISTED SYNTHESIS OF SCHIFF BASE AND MIXED LIGAND COMPLEXES OF Cr(III): COMPARISON WITH CONVENTIONAL METHOD AND ANTIMICROBIAL STUDIES

Abstract: The Sustainable/Greener approach is prioritized over the conventional approach because of its environment-friendly, less time-consuming, less energy-consuming, less hazardous compounds synthesis, and low expenditure. Using a greener approach involving the use of microwave, Cr complexes were synthesized from Schiff base and various bidentate ligands and compared with conventional methods.
